Objective was to increase the reversible cycling capacity of anhydrous {alpha}-MnO{sub 2} by stabilizing its structure. We have synthesized various {alpha}-MnO{sub 2} materials and modified their structures via lithia doping in order to determine what properties are important for controlling cycling performance. A set of new stabilized {alpha}-[xLi{sub 2}O]{center_dot}MnO{sub 2} (x<0.2) cathode materials was synthesized, structurally characterized, and electrochemically evaluated.
